An independent study performed by TSheets in 2016 discovered that only 5% of workers that had been tracked by companies making use of a GPS system had an unfavorable experience.

In 2019, mBurse checked mobile employees about GPS tracking and found that 81% would certainly sustain their company tracking their service gas mileage if it indicated getting full reimbursement of automobile expenditures. In general, while some staff members reveal problems concerning micromanagement and being tracked after hours, those that have been tracked find those concerns mostly relieved.

As soon as the mileage log has been sent, managers assessing it can conveniently spot whether the trip submitted was organization associated and compensation eligible. Internal revenue service compliant gas mileage logs must consist of the time, day, start and end place, miles took a trip and service objective of each trip.

According to the internal revenue service, "A worker's personal usage of an employer-owned auto is considered a part of an employee's gross income" So, what occurs if the employee does not keep a document of their organization and personal miles? If that holds true, "the IRS considers the use 100% personal to the staff member." Companies can guarantee employees take pleasure in individual usage of fleet lorries free of tax with a company mileage tracker.
